Perception mast for an integrated mobile manipulator robot

1. A mobile robot comprising:
a mobile base;
a turntable operatively coupled to the mobile base, the turntable configured to rotate about a first axis;
an arm operatively coupled to a first location on the turntable; and
a perception mast operatively coupled to a second location on the turntable, the perception mast configured to rotate about a second axis parallel to the first axis, wherein the first axis is spatially separate from the second axis, and the perception mast includes, disposed thereon, a first perception module and a second perception module arranged between the first perception module and the turntable.
